Got done with my Christmas project! ...it's a purple Yoshi for my little sister...:)
...Yeah...apparently there are a TON of paper Yoshi models out there! :confused: This model unfolded by Icthus7 seemed to be the best option for my project; being pretty reasonable in detail, assembly difficulty, and size (making it easier to hide!). It is also somewhat pose-able, which was an added bonus.
All in all, not a difficult build ...though it only comes in a .pdf, so there's a bit of guesswork (would have been much easier to reference off of a .pdo file).
(...oh, and if you want it in any other color than green, you might want to mess around with the hue slider a bit.;))
